Body temperature can be obtained through a variety of instruments. An ear thermometer is one of the most accurate thermometers that measures the body temperature through insertion into the ear. It is also known as an aural thermometer or a tympanic thermometer. This type of thermometer measures body heat through infrared light. The ear thermometer [...]

A penlight is a small lighting device that houses a bulb or some other type of light-emitting source in a barrel about the size of a pen. Doctors usually use this device to diagnose their patients by shining the light on the pupils of the eyes during a physical examination. You can purchase disposable diagnostic [...]

Urinary incontinence is the inability to control the flow of urine. It comes in the form of bed-wetting, common among very young children but also in adults. It can also manifest itself in involuntary urination or defecation. It is a condition that affects both male and female. There are different reasons why the condition occurs. [...]
